In desktop and electronic publishing PostScript (PS) is often used. PS is a programming language and is known as a page description language. This language has a file extension of .ps.

Opening a .ps file is quite easy, and this tutorial will show you how to do so.

How To Open a .PS File

Download and install PDF Creator or Ghostview to convert the file to a PDF.

N.B. If you choose PDF Creator, check the box next to Associate .PS to PDF Converter during installation.

Once the software is downloaded, double-click the .ps file to convert it to PDF. Then, open it using your preferred PDF reader.
